GuruFocus Financial Strength Rank measures how strong a company's financial situation is. It is rated on a scale of 1 to 10 and is based on these factors:

1. The debt burden that the company has as measured by its Interest Coverage (current year). The higher, the better.
2. Debt to revenue ratio. The lower, the better.
3. Altman Z-Score.
4. Other debt related ratios.

A higher score indicates a stronger financial position, with companies rated 7 or above considered financially stable and unlikely to face distress. Conversely, a score of 3 or below suggests potential financial difficulties, indicating a higher risk of distress.

Surgical Science Sweden AB Financial Strength Calculation

GuruFocus Financial Strength Rank measures how strong a company's financial situation is. It is based on these factors

A company ranks high with financial strength is likely to withstand any business slowdowns and recessions.

1. The debt burden that the company has as measured by its Interest Coverage (current year). The higher, the better.

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

Surgical Science Sweden AB's Interest Expense for the months ended in Mar. 2026 was $-0.1 Mil. Its Operating Income for the months ended in Mar. 2026 was $2.5 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was $0.0 Mil.

Surgical Science Sweden AB's Interest Coverage for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is

Interest Coverage=-1*Operating Income (Q: Mar. 2026 )/Interest Expense (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=-1*2.455/-0.133
=18.46

The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is.

3. Altman Z-Score.

Z-Score model is an accurate forecaster of failure up to two years prior to distress. It can be considered the assessment of the distress of industrial corporations.

The zones of discrimination were as such:

When Z-Score is less than 1.81, it is in Distress Zones.
When Z-Score is greater than 2.99, it is in Safe Zones.
When Z-Score is between 1.81 and 2.99, it is in Grey Zones.

Surgical Science Sweden AB Business Description

Other Exchanges SUS:Sweden4P41:Germany
Address Drakegatan 7A, Gothenburg, SWE, SE-412 50
Surgical Science Sweden AB is a supplier of virtual reality simulators for medical training. The company's core is its proprietary software and hardware for simulating interactions between instruments and anatomy. It has two operating segments: Educational products include Proprietary brand medical simulator hardware and software for generic training of psycho-motor skills, instrument handling, and training for a large number of procedures and examinations prior to entering the clinical environment, as well as support and services. Industry/OEM includes simulation software for product-specific training of surgeons in robot-assisted surgery and other digitalized medical instruments, and also simulators for medical device companies.
